Developing Skilled Teams Through Inspection and Safety Training Courses in UAE
Equipment checks by themselves do not eliminate workplace risk. Human error remains one of the leading causes of industrial incidents. This makes inspection and safety training courses in uae a vital investment for businesses pursuing operational excellence.
A comprehensive Safety Training Course in UAE delivers hands-on expertise in machinery handling, emergency action, hazard identification, and safe lifting techniques. Courses typically cover crane operations, forklift driving, rigging and slinging, banksman duties, and confined space awareness.
Properly trained staff exhibit heightened awareness and stronger compliance with safety procedures. When integrated with routine third party inspection in uae, training guarantees that equipment and operators satisfy required performance and safety standards.

Understanding Mandatory Third Party Inspection in UAE
Regulatory authorities and major project owners now require documented third party inspection in uae prior to equipment deployment on-site. Compliance certificates verify structural stability, mechanical functionality, and load-bearing capacity.
Independent Third Party Inspection Companies are instrumental in fulfilling these obligations. Objective reviews protect personnel and minimise regulatory and reputational consequences.
For companies operating in oil and gas environments, collaboration with adnoc approved third party inspection companies guarantees compliance with stringent safety requirements. In other industrial sectors, routine inspections maintain compliance with national occupational safety frameworks.
